Cheapest Available Wollaston Apartments for Rent and Nearby

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in Wollaston, MA is a Studio unit found at Nova Suites in the Quincy Center neighborhood priced from $1,550. 215 Adams Street in the Quincy Center neighborhood has the second lowest priced unit, which is a Studio apartment currently listed from $1,750.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Wollaston apartments for rent:

Apartment ListingModel NameBed/BathPriced From
Nova SuitesMicro StudioStudio,1BA$1,550
215 Adams StreetStudio (includes heat and hot water)Studio,1BA$1,750
J.E. Furnished Apartments of QuincyFurnished StudioStudio,1BA$1,800
99 Granite StreetOne Bedroom1BR,1BA$1,950
Quincy CommonsStudioStudio,1BA$1,985

Frequently Asked Questions about Wollaston

What type of rentals are currently available in Wollaston?

There are currently 459 Apartments for Rent in Wollaston, MA with pricing that ranges from $1,550 to $4,250. There are also 31 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Wollaston ranging from $1,850 to $4,000.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Wollaston?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Wollaston ranges from $1,850 to $4,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,971.
